Step 4: Configure the Quillpress invoice renderer. Before deploying, confirm that the font bundle has been synced to the render nodes, since missing glyphs will silently corrupt PDF output. Open the .env file in the deploy root and verify the queue settings match staging. Quillpress signs each rendered invoice, so the signing key must be present. Add the following line to your .env file now.

env line for kadup-tajep: LEDGER_TOKEN13=273d61bdbefd6

Handing off the Glimmerline transcoding farm before my leave. Worker pool is stable, but node grendel-7 sometimes wedges on 4K HDR jobs—just drain and restart it. Queue depth alerts are tuned fine now, don't touch them. Everything else is in the wiki. One thing not in the wiki: the farm's admin vault unlocks with a recovery passphrase, which I'm leaving for you right here.

unlock words, bawef-kahap: sorax-sorir-quenys-aldok

Action item from the Stonebriar incident: the events table in Corvette DB must be partitioned by month before the next billing cycle. Unpartitioned scans caused the query pileup that paged on-call twice. Marit owns the migration script; on-call only needs to monitor lag during the cutover window. The partitioning plan and rollback steps are documented on the page below.

operations page: https://confluence.zemvarlabs.internal/projects/display/browse/display/8963

FINANCE REVIEW SUMMARY — PILOT CHURN

Churn in the Larkspur pilot exceeded forecast, concentrated among small accounts onboarded in the first wave. Revenue impact is modest; acquisition spend on the cohort is written off. Retention fixes ship next cycle. Margin on remaining pilot accounts holds above plan. The board should read the confidential note below before the pilot go/no-go decision.

board note of kawig-tahog: Ulairax Works is in early talks to buy Noriusix Works for about $31.4 million. The Pelmir launch date is April 2, and nothing goes to the press before then.